Preheat your oven to 425°F (220°C) and line a baking sheet with aluminum foil or parchment paper for easy cleanup.
In a large bowl, combine the olive oil, garlic powder, paprika, dried oregano, dried thyme, salt, and black pepper.
Add the chicken drumsticks to the mixture, tossing until each piece is well coated.
Place the drumsticks on the prepared baking sheet, spacing them out evenly for even cooking.
Bake the drumsticks in the preheated oven for 40-45 minutes, flipping them halfway through cooking to ensure both sides are browned and crispy.
Once fully cooked, remove the drumsticks from the oven and let them rest for 5 minutes.
Drizzle the lemon juice over the drumsticks and garnish with fresh chopped parsley before serving.
